首页 > 解决方案 > 在 Django Rest Framework 中保存新模型实例的最佳实践

问题描述

我是 DRF 的新手,当我发布到我的端点时,我不知道在哪里保存新模型实例。

我需要覆盖我的def create()方法,因为我在查询中管理嵌套对象。我注意到我可以从模型序列化程序 ( def create(self, validated_data)) 中保存新实例,也可以从关联的类视图 ( def create(self, request))中保存新实例

这里的最佳做法是什么?我很确定我混淆了主要概念,请放纵我!

标签: djangodjango-rest-framework

解决方案


推荐阅读